Gr 6—9—From the foreword by model Coco Rocha to the assertion that America's and Canada's Next Top Model reality series is mainly "entertainment," an industry veteran offers readers a more realistic view of high-fashion modeling. While there's no denying that top models can earn big bucks, Beker reminds readers that for each Linda Evangelista, Tyra Banks, and Gisele Bündchen there are hundreds of hopefuls who never become household names. She is also quick to point out that the work can be glamorous but for the top models it is also a game of genes and tremendously hard work. Biographical sketches and black-and-white photographs appear throughout. Excellent, age-appropriate information for readers with a passion for fashion in a well-designed format.—Elaine Baran Black, Georgia Public Library Service, Atlanta
